Setting up my account (logging in for the 1st time)

To set up your Cloud CMA account, first go to accessRedwood.com and click the CMA Icon on the top row:

This will launch a set-up wizard.

Step 1: Choose your MLS from the drop-down menu (sorted by STATE).

Step 2:  Complete the remaining fields. The only fields that are REQUIRED to be filled in are:

  • First Name
  • Last Name
  • Email
  • Confirm Email

Click the “Accept Terms” box

Step 3:  After you’ve set up your account, you’ll be led to a page to set up your basic report information.

NOTE: You should skip the “Your Photo” and “BRE Number” fields.
We’ll load your photo in a later step and the BRE Number does not apply to our area. 

You can also skip the Upload Customer Logo field UNLESS you want to upload a personal or team logo to appear on select pages. The CENTURY 21 Redwood Logo has already been added as a default to Redwood accounts.

Be sure to click “Save and Continue”

Step 4:  Upload photo and add or change personal information

  • Click the icon on the upper right corner of the screen and choose Account Settings from the drop-down menu

  • Click Change Avatar to upload photo
  • You can also add a personal or team logo on this page if you did not do so during initial setup

Account Settings is also where to go if you need help, click “Support Center” or choose “Learning Resources” if you’d like to watch step-by-step videos which will help you get the most out of Cloud CMA.

 

Building a CMA from brightMLS (preferred)

The preferred method to create a CMA in CloudCMA is directly from your brightMLS account.  After you associate your brightMLS account with your cloudCMA account on https://cloudcma.com/, creating a CMA from your brightMLS account is the easiest method to create a CMA. Perform a search in brightMLS and select the properties that you would like to include in your CMA.  Then, click the CloudCMA button to automatically import these properties directly into your cloudCMA account to complete your CMA.

Adding or Deleting CMA Pages

Pages highlighting the marketing specific to CENTURY 21 Redwood Realty are selected by default.  But users have the ability to add or delete pages by clicking the plus (+) or minus (-) symbol next to a selection. They can be dragged to reorder the pages.
